Devon is one of the best scorers in the 2025 class in the state. I have put a lot of ink on him in the past, and more ink will be put on him over the next two years. He is a smooth wing scorer who can create his own shot and get a bucket whenever needed. The last time I saw him this summer, I challenged him in one of my articles to really get more aggressive and be the complete package that he shows that he is in moments. I am looking forward to seeing how he goes about his Junior season.

Kevin is embarking upon his senior season and will need to be a stabilizing force and leader on both ends of the floor. He is a two-way player who impacts the game but will need to bring his relentlessness and tenacity every game in order for the Cougars to reach their season goals. He is a physical player who really wears down his opponents and seems to never take his foot off the pedal. Many will look at Devon as the team’s alpha male because of his scoring prowess, but truth be told, the Cougars will go as Kevin goes this year.

Erin is going to play a crucial role in his senior season as he will be key in handling the rock and setting up opportunities for Devon and Kevin. Teams, without a doubt, will look to contain Devon and Kevin, which will often leave Erin on a defender that he may have the advantage over. With his extremely quick first step and burst off the bounce, Erin will often have the advantage over many defenders, which will allow him to set the table for his teammates, distribute the rock that leads to scoring opportunities, and when the opportunity is there he can score the rock as he is a crafty finisher.
When talking to Coach Richardson about players needing to have big seasons for the Cougars, he spoke about Demar Hinton Demar Hinton 6'0" | SF AL (2027), a sharp-shooting Freshman who will contribute with his ability to space the floor; Aces Kennedy Aces Kennedy 6'0" | CG Clay Chalkville | 2025 State AL (2025), who is an extremely athletic guy who is a match-up problem; Victor Odiari Victor Odiari 6'6" | SF Clay-Chalkville | 2025 State AL (6’5/2025)a combo guard with length that uses his length to impact both ends of the floor; Austin Ray Austin Ray 6'8" | C Clay-Chalkville | 2024 State AL (6’8/’24) a stretch five, that will allow the Cougars to play multiple styles of basketball.
The Cougars play a very exciting brand of basketball, and if Coach Richardson can get out of his guys what he knows they can bring, this Cougars team could cause some problems once the post-season rolls around. Coach is very optimistic about this team because he likes that this group plays selflessly and with relentless effort. Offensively, the Cougars want to push the tempo by seeking early advantages. They will look to create scoring opportunities through purposeful ball and player movement. Defensively, the Cougars will look to control the offense by pressuring the ball all over the floor. Coach Richardson wants to see relentless effort and communication on and off the ball.
Coach Richardson stated that his team will need character when asked what it would take for his team to make a deep playoff run, make it to the Final Four, or even win the State Championship. He is intent on making sure all involved with the program seek to build championship character daily in everything that they do. If they can build the right things the right way, they will give themselves a chance once the post-season begins.
